Investigating Plantar Pressure Distribution in Healthcare Settings

In medical environments, analysing plantar pressure distribution is vital for staff who spend long hours on their feet. Studies focusing on nurses have shown that wearing barefoot footwear can significantly decrease pressure points, leading to reduced discomfort and fatigue. Biomechanical assessments reveal that this style of footwear improves weight distribution across the foot, ultimately promoting healthier standing postures and lowering the risk of developing foot-related ailments.

Findings from EMG Studies on Nurses’ Shift Patterns

Electromyography (EMG) studies performed on nurses during their shifts have highlighted the considerable demands placed on their muscles while standing for long durations. The results indicated increased muscle activity in conventional shoes compared to barefoot alternatives. With diminished muscle strain and lower energy consumption, nurses displayed enhanced endurance levels, resulting in a notable reduction in reported fatigue. This underscores the fact that investing in barefoot footwear not only boosts physical comfort but also has the potential to improve overall job performance and satisfaction.

The EMG findings demonstrated that muscle engagement in traditional footwear often leads to compensatory patterns, resulting in unnecessary fatigue. For instance, muscle activity in the gastrocnemius was found to be over 30% higher in standard nursing shoes versus barefoot options. This strain can result in long-term issues, hinder effective patient care, and increase absenteeism. Transitioning to barefoot footwear not only optimises muscle function but also prepares you to better manage the challenges of nursing shifts.

The Significance of Slip Resistance Testing on Wet Surfaces (ASTM F2913-19)

Slip resistance testing, as outlined by ASTM F2913-19, assesses the performance of footwear on wet surfaces. This standard is essential for evaluating your footwear’s grip and traction capabilities, particularly in environments susceptible to spills, such as kitchens or industrial settings.

Evaluating Energy Absorption in Composite Toe Caps for Enhanced Safety

Assessing the energy absorption capabilities of composite toe caps is critical for safety across various professions. These components are designed to withstand significant impacts while remaining lightweight, providing effective protection without the added burden associated with steel-toed alternatives. Complying with standards like ASTM F2413 ensures that your footwear can withstand specific impact levels, safeguarding your feet from falling objects.

Composite toe caps are engineered to absorb considerable amounts of energy, typically rated to withstand forces of up to 75 pounds or more. For example, a well-constructed composite toe can surpass traditional materials in terms of shock absorption while also offering insulation from extreme temperatures. This feature becomes pivotal in environments where both impact resistance and thermal protection are necessary, empowering you to work confidently and comfortably throughout your shifts. By selecting footwear equipped with robust composite toe caps, you prioritise both safety and comfort—two essential elements in any profession requiring prolonged standing.

Q: How does barefoot footwear measure up against traditional work shoes in terms of safety and support?

A: While traditional work shoes usually emphasise cushioning and structure, barefoot footwear prioritises minimalism and flexibility. This design philosophy facilitates more natural foot movement, enhancing proprioception—the awareness of body positioning—which supports safer navigation in workplace environments. However, the suitability of barefoot footwear will depend on the specific safety requirements of the job. In situations where toe protection or slip resistance is crucial, it is essential to choose barefoot footwear that includes these features. Always assess the unique needs of your work environment and select footwear that meets both ergonomic and safety criteria.

Q: Could transitioning to barefoot footwear lead to discomfort or injuries?

A: Transitioning to barefoot footwear may cause temporary discomfort for some individuals, particularly if they are accustomed to traditional cushioned shoes. This discomfort can arise as the muscles and tendons in the feet strengthen and adapt to the new style of footwear. To reduce the risk of strain or injury, it is recommended to gradually introduce barefoot footwear into your routine. Begin with shorter wearing periods, and progressively increase the duration as your feet acclimatise. Additionally, incorporating foot-strengthening exercises can aid this transition. Listening to your body and allowing for an adaptation phase will be beneficial in minimising discomfort.
